Installation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2010 Chevrolet Cobalt.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
    Fig 1: View Of Hydraulic Element Lash Adjusters
    GM412197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  1. Install the hydraulic valve lash adjusters into their bores in the cylinder head.
  2. Lubricate the hydraulic valve lash adjusters. Refer to Adhesives, Fluids, Lubricants, and Sealers .
  3. Fig 2: Lubricating Valve Tips
    GM412514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  4. Lubricate the valve tips. Refer to Adhesives, Fluids, Lubricants, and Sealers .
  5. Fig 3: Identifying Exhaust Camshaft Roller Followers
    GM412194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
    NOTE: Used rocker arms MUST be returned to the original position on the camshaft. If the camshaft is being replaced, the rocker arms MUST also be replaced.
  6. Position the rocker arms on the tip of the valve stem and on the valve lash adjuster. Lubricate the rocker arms. Refer to Adhesives, Fluids, Lubricants, and Sealers .
  7. Fig 4: Intake/Exhaust Camshaft
    GM1578307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  8. Install the exhaust camshaft. Lubricate the camshaft. Refer to Adhesives, Fluids, Lubricants, and Sealers .
  9. Fig 5: Camshaft Bearing Caps
    GM1578308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
    NOTE: The caps should be installed on the cylinder head in sequence as shown on top of the bearing caps.
  10. Position the camshaft bearing caps. Install the bearing cap bolts hand tight.
  11. CAUTION: Refer to Fastener Caution .
  12. Tighten the bearing cap bolts in increments of 3 turns until they are seated.

    Tighten:  Tighten the bolts to 10 N.m (89 lb in).

  13. Install the camshaft position exhaust actuator. Refer to Camshaft Position Exhaust Actuator Replacement .
